GetBulb vs Jim Designs: Revenue, Funding & Team Size Compared
GetBulb generates $98K in revenue; Jim Designs generates $96K. GetBulb and Jim Designs are close to the same size by revenue. The table below compares GetBulb and Jim Designs on funding, valuation, customers, team size and headquarters — every figure GetLatka has verified for each company.
| Company | ||
|---|---|---|
| Revenue | $98K | $96K |
| Funding raised | $76.8K | Not disclosed |
| Team size | 1 | 1 |
| Founded | 2011 | 2023 |
| HQ | Dublin, Ireland | New York, United States |

GetBulb is a browser based web application allowing the creation of big media infographics easily using one's data.
